Exploring the Artistic Brilliance of Bear Hunt by Charles-Andre van Loo
Historical Context of Bear Hunt: A Glimpse into 18th Century Art
The Influence of Rococo Style on Van Loo's Work
Charles-Andre van Loo, a prominent figure in the Rococo movement, created the stunning oil painting "Bear Hunt" in the mid-18th century. This period was characterized by ornate detail, playful themes, and a focus on nature. Van Loo's work exemplifies these traits, showcasing a dynamic scene filled with energy and emotion. The Rococo style often celebrated the beauty of the natural world, and "Bear Hunt" captures this essence through its vibrant colors and intricate details.
Patronage and the Role of Nobility in Art
During the 18th century, art was heavily influenced by the patronage of the nobility. Wealthy aristocrats commissioned works that reflected their status and interests. Van Loo's "Bear Hunt" likely catered to the tastes of the elite, who were fascinated by hunting as a symbol of power and masculinity. This painting not only served as a decorative piece but also as a statement of the patron's wealth and appreciation for the arts.

Legacy of Charles-Andre van Loo: Influence on Future Generations
Comparative Analysis: Van Loo and His Contemporaries
Charles-Andre van Loo's work stands out among his contemporaries, such as François Boucher and Jean-Honoré Fragonard. While they often focused on themes of love and leisure, Van Loo's "Bear Hunt" emphasizes action and nature. This unique perspective influenced future artists, encouraging them to explore the dynamic relationship between humanity and the natural world.
